Systems and methods for implementing improved disk caching in a programmed computer. Improved disk caching is achieved through apparatus and methods that permit the designation of files or types of files as memory-resident, transient, or normal (i.e., neither memory-resident or transient). The disk blocks associated with a memory-resident file are loaded immediately into cache memory in whole or in part, or are loaded on a block-by-block basis as they are accessed. The blocks of a memory-resident file remain in cache until the file is designated not memory resident, whereupon the blocks become purgeable, or until cache size limits force the removal of blocks from the cache. The blocks are purged immediately in whole or in part, or displaced gradually as blocks from other memory-resident files displace them. The blocks of a transient file are maintained in cache for a shorter duration before removal, freeing resources to cache other blocks.
